Output ef5a0c770829513bc08ae4d2ba24fc0eddd896d80d25eb53553c3f2a0e0b3bb7:51

value
42205792
script pubkey
OP_0 OP_PUSHBYTES_20 f987e6046dc36e324694f3753cb374a53aa12da3
address
bc1qlxr7vprdcdhry3557d6nevm555a2ztdr0msa7w
transaction
ef5a0c770829513bc08ae4d2ba24fc0eddd896d80d25eb53553c3f2a0e0b3bb7
confirmations
204493
spent
true